  Adjuster

  PRIMARY PURPOSE : To handle losses and claims for property and casualty insurers.

  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S and RESPONSIBILITIES

  Examines insurance policies and other records to determine insurance coverage.

  Interviews, telephones, and/or corresponds with claimant and witnesses regarding claim.

  Consults police and hospital records and inspects property damage to determine extent of company's liability and varying methods of investigation according to type of insurance.

  Estimates cost of repair, replacement, or compensation.

  Prepares report of findings and negotiates settlement with claimant.

  Recommends litigation by legal department when settlement cannot be negotiated.

  Attends litigation hearings.

  Revises case reserves in assigned claims files to cover probable costs.

  Assists in preparing loss experience report to help determine profitability and calculates adequate future rates.

  QUALIFICATIONS

  Education & Licensing

  B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university preferred. Obtain IIA-AIC designation within 12 to 18 months. Appropriate state adjuster license is required.
